Counting and Sorting
Toy semi trucks are a great way to teach basic mathematics skills to young children. You can engage your child in counting and sorting activities by having them count the number of wheels on each truck or group the trucks by color. Additionally, you can have them count the total number of trucks present, which helps them learn basic counting and sorting skills.
Letter Recognition and Spelling
Using toy semi trucks, you can teach children the alphabet and help them develop spelling skills. Write letters on the toy trucks and have your child match them to letters on a piece of paper. This activity can be enhanced by having your child spell out simple words with the trucks.
Language Development
Toy semi trucks can help improve language skills through storytelling activities. Encourage your child to use their imagination to create a story using the toy trucks. This helps develop their vocabulary, grammar, and sentence structure, ultimately enhancing their storytelling abilities.
Problem Solving and Critical Thinking
Incorporating toy semi trucks into problem-solving and critical thinking activities can be a great way to develop these skills in children. For instance, you can create a race track and have your child figure out the best route for the truck to get to the finish line. This helps enhance their problem-solving and critical thinking abilities.
Spatial Awareness and Directional Concepts
Using toy semi trucks to teach spatial awareness and directional concepts can be an engaging activity for kids. Set up a miniature town or city and have your child navigate the truck through the town. This helps develop their understanding of spatial concepts such as left and right, up and down, and near and far.
Science and Engineering Experiments
Introducing basic science and engineering concepts to children can be made easier through the use of toy semi trucks. You can experiment with different surfaces to see how the truck moves or set up ramps to see how far it can travel. This helps develop their understanding of physics and engineering.
Social and Emotional Development Concepts and Activities
Toy semi trucks can be incorporated into group play activities to develop social and emotional skills. Encourage your child to play with others and share their toys. This helps develop social skills such as taking turns, sharing, and working together, and emotional skills such as empathy and understanding.
